Who is Zmarzlik and why the sudden spike?
Bartosz Zmarzlik is a leading figure in international speedway racing, known for aggressive starts and late-race comebacks. The recent surge in searches for “zmarzlik” follows a notable performance at a major meeting and a wave of social posts that amplified highlights for Polish audiences.
